Campfire Calzones

Prep: 10 min | Total Time: 20 min | Yield: 4 servings

Total time will vary; cook or bake time is per batch.

Ingredients

  • 2 tablespoons butter, softened
  • 8 slices white sandwich bread
  • 1/2 cup pizza sauce
  • 2 cups (8 ounces) shredded Monterey Jack cheese
  • 12 thin slices (2 ounces) salami or pepperoni
  • Additional pizza sauce, if desired

Instructions

  1. Heat coals or gas grill for direct heat. Spread butter on 1 side of 2 slices of bread. Place 1 slice, butter side out, on sandwich press. Spoon 2 tablespoons of the pizza sauce onto center of bread. Sprinkle with 1/2 cup of the cheese; top with 3 slices of the salami. Top with other bread slice, butter side out. Close press; trim excess bread if necessary.
  2. Grill over campfire or on grill 4 to 6 inches from medium heat 8 to 10 minutes, turning once, until bread is golden brown and cheese is melted.
  3. Repeat with remaining ingredients.
  4. Serve warm with additional pizza sauce.

Nutrition

Per serving: Calories 500 (Calories from Fat 295 ); Total Fat 33g (Saturated Fat 17g); Cholesterol 90mg; Sodium 1120mg; Total Carbohydrate 28g (Dietary Fiber 2g); Protein 23g

Daily Values: Vitamin A 18%; Vitamin C 4%; Calcium 50%; Iron 14%

Exchanges: 2 Starch; 2 1/2 High-Fat Meat; 2 Fat

Percent Daily Values are based on a 2,000 calorie diet
